Subject[PATCH 2/3] check unevictable flag in lumy reclaim v2
How about this ?

From: KAMEZAWA Hiroyuki <kamezawa.hiroyu@jp.fujitsu.com>

Lumpy reclaim check pages from their pfn. Then, it can find unevictable pages
in its loop.
Abort lumpy reclaim when we find Unevictable page, we never get a lump
of pages for requested order.

Changelog: v1->v2
- rewrote commet.
